## CI note: user module split failures

Since the Bramblewick user module was extracted from the monolith, CI occasionally fails on the contract-test stage because the monolith still vendors an old copy of the shared auth schema. If you see mismatched serialization errors, regenerate the schema package and re-pin it in both repos before retrying. Do not bypass the contract stage; it is the only guard against drift during the split. The last known-good extraction build is identified by the token below.

session token of bajeg-bajop = htk4_6c57

# Build Provenance: Incremental Rebuilds on Mosswire

Quick primer: Mosswire only rebuilds pages whose content hash changed, so "why didn't my page update?" usually means the source hash matched. Every incremental run writes a provenance record — which inputs, which template version, which cache entries it reused. If output looks stale, don't nuke the cache first; check the provenance log. Each record is keyed by the token that appears below.

build token for fafof-tageg: htk21_f30a3062ec5a0972b3bbf

Context: Ardenfell line margins slipped three points over two quarters. Drivers: input steel costs, aggressive discounting at the Westmoor branch, and a stale price book. Proposal: uplift list prices four percent, tighten discount authority to regional level, sunset the two lowest-margin SKUs. Risk: volume loss at Halverton accounts, estimated under two percent. Decision requested at Thursday's review. Modelling assumptions are in the appendix pack. The commercial reasoning leadership wants kept close is noted directly below.

board note of tajop-yajof: The finance team signed off on a budget of $77.6 million for Project Pramir.